Serviced offices from $488
Serviced offices from $300
Office space from $800
POA
POA
Serviced offices from $650
Serviced offices from $1200
Serviced offices from $1000
Office space from $375
Serviced offices from $190
Office space from $550
Serviced offices from $250
Office space from $150
Serviced offices from $750
POA
POA
Serviced offices from $385
Items per page